WordNet (3.0)
spall(n) a fragment broken off from the edge or face of stone or ore and having at least one thin edge, Syn. spawl, Example: a truck bearing a mound of blue spalls
spallanzani(n) Italian physiologist who disproved the theory of spontaneous generation (1729-1799), Syn. Lazzaro Spallanzani
spallation(n) (physics) a nuclear reaction in which a bombarded nucleus breaks up into many particles, Example: some astronomers believe that the solar system was formed by spallation when the sun was a very young star

Collaborative International Dictionary (GCIDE)
Spall

n. [ OF. espaule; cf. It. spalla. See Epaule. ] The shoulder. [ Obs. ] Spenser. [ 1913 Webster ]

Spall

n. [ Prov. E. spall, spell. See Spale, Spell a splinter. ] A chip or fragment, especially a chip of stone as struck off the block by the hammer, having at least one feather-edge. [ 1913 Webster ]

Spall

v. t. 1. (Mining) To break into small pieces, as ore, for the purpose of separating from rock. Pryce. [ 1913 Webster ]

2. (Masonry) To reduce, as irregular blocks of stone, to an approximately level surface by hammering. [ 1913 Webster ]

Spall

v. i. To give off spalls, or wedge-shaped chips; -- said of stone, as when badly set, with the weight thrown too much on the outer surface. [ 1913 Webster ]
